Background information about the job or company
Exciting opportunity to join one of Melbourne's largest municipalities. Located just 10 kilometres west of the CBD, Brimbank City Council sits at the heart of Melbourne's fast-growing west and serves a vibrant, diverse community of more than 196,000 residents across 25 suburbs, with over 160 languages spoken.
Being community-first underpins everything we do. Innovative, future-focused and proud, we're working together to shape a transforming City and make our community the best it can be.
Brimbank is situated on the traditional lands of the Wurundjeri and Bunurong people. We pay our respects to their Elders past, present and emerging.
Every person working for Brimbank City Council shares our aspiration to make our City the best it can be!
We are currently seeking a Full Time Permanent staff member to join our team based at our offices in Keilor Park.
The role
Reporting to the Building Maintenance Team Leader we are seeking a Building Maintenance Officer who can bring their skills and experience for:
Responsibilities or duties
- Broad knowledge and proficiency of building and asset management and maintenance principles
- Knowledge of Legislation, Regulations, Codes of Practice and standards as they relate to works undertaken, including OH&S.
- Demonstrated customer service skills.
Qualifications or requirements
Experience needed
- Local government experience is desirable
- Diploma or Building Trades Qualification with demonstrated substantial experience (5 years or more).
- Knowledge of relevant legislations, standards, codes of practice and OH&S.
- Current Victorian Drivers Licence.
Any other provided details
Benefits of working at Brimbank include:
- Rostered day off
- 36 hour working week
- Flexible work practices including hybrid working arrangements
- 16 days of personal leave per year
- 20 weeks paid parental leave
- 8 weeks partner leave
- Make a positive impact to your local community
